Never changing, always still.
So quiet each and everyday,
Some may wonder if it's real.
The people here are friendly,
Always willing to extend a hand.
Even so, they keep to themselves,
Shutting everyone off whenever they can.
Driving through are strangers,
They see our towering trees.
Thinking that everyone out here,
Can always live at ease.
A summer breeze, just passing through,
Is the only sound we hear.
With no cars or city lights,
The stars at night all seem so near.
Towering pines, a rocky road
Are what we see each and every day.
If someone were to talk to us,
We would not know what to say.
